psu upside down?

As long as the fan isn't obstructed, it isn't going to matter.

Agreed, my case has the PSU mounted on it's side to allow me to fit a second PSU if required. The orientation of the PSU does not matter, as long as it can breathe and nothing (ie: a screw) can fall into it.
 
You will find that most cases have rubber stoppers to raise the PSU.

PSU's used to be located at the top of the case to extract hot air from HSF, but now they mainly sit at the bottom.
You will find very little difference in wheter PSU is fan down or fan up in a bottom mounted case.
